
Article Overview
A Fiber LC-LC Single Mode Single Core cable is a high-performance optical fiber with LC connectors on both ends, a single 9 µm core for single-mode transmission, and a pigmented or colored jacket for identification and protection.
Key Features
Single-Mode Core: The fiber has a 9 µm core diameter, allowing light to propagate in a single transverse mode, which minimizes signal dispersion and supports long-distance, high-bandwidth transmission . LC Connectors: Both ends use LC (Lucent Connector) connectors, which are compact, 1.25 mm ferrule connectors designed for high-density applications. They provide low insertion loss, high stability, and easy snap-in connections . Pigmented Jacket: The cable may have a colored or pigmented jacket to distinguish it from other fibers in a network, improve visibility, and provide UV resistance and mechanical protection . Bend-Insensitive Design: Many modern single-mode fibers, such as G.657.A1 compliant cables, include a trench-assisted bend-insensitive fiber (BIF) design. This reduces light loss when the cable is bent, making installation in tight spaces easier . Durable Ferrules: LC connectors often use zirconia ceramic ferrules to ensure precise alignment of the fiber cores, reducing signal loss and maintaining high-quality transmission . Standards Compliance: These cables typically comply with IEC-61754 and EIA/TIA 604-2 standards, ensuring compatibility with LC single-mode transceivers and high-speed networks up to 100 Gb/s . Applications: LC-LC single-mode single-core fibers are widely used in telecommunications, data centers, high-speed LANs, and long-distance optical networks, where low loss, high bandwidth, and reliable connections are critical . Performance Testing: High-quality cables undergo 3D interferometer testing, insertion loss and return loss testing, and connector face inspection to guarantee performance and longevity . In summary, a Fiber LC-LC Single Mode Single Core Pigment cable is a reliable, high-performance optical fiber solution for modern networks, combining single-mode transmission, compact LC connectors, bend-insensitive design, and durable pigmented jackets for efficient and long-lasting data communication.
